National Highway 65 (NH 65), (previously National Highway 9[1]), is a National Highway in India. It runs along the states of Maharashtra, Karnataka, Telangana and Andhra Pradesh. It starts at Pune and ends at Machilipatnam.[2][3] Major cities and towns on the route are Pune, Solapur, Hyderabad, Suryapet, Kodad, Nandigama, Vijayawada, Vuyyuru and Machilipatnam.
